Former Sevilla striker Luis Fabiano, interned with Covid

Former Sevilla striker Luis Fabiano Clemente, 40, is admitted to a hospital in Sao Paulo after having tested positive for Covid-19 and with symptoms of the disease. The player, who retired in 2018, presents a stable picture, according to his press advisers.

Idol in Sao Paulo and also at the beginning of this golden age of Sevilla, with which he won the first two Europa Leagues, two Copas del Rey, a European Super Cup and a Spanish Super Cup, Luis Fabiano arrived in Nervión in 2005 from Porto and formed together with Frederic Kanouté what many consider the best forward in the history of the white and red team.

O Fabulous, as it has been nicknamed since it began to emerge in its country, pwill be under observation for the next few hours and if it evolves favorably, it will leave the hospital these days.
